Practical Tips for Using Sublimation-Ready Graphics
The term "sublimation" in the file description hints at another powerful application: creating physical products. Sublimation printing is a method for transferring designs onto materials like ceramic mugs, polyester fabrics, and metal panels. The transparent PNG format is ideal for this process, as it allows the design to be printed without a background box, resulting in a clean, professional finish on the final product.
For crafters and small business owners selling custom merchandise, this opens up a world of possibilities. You could create a line of bridal shower favors, custom cake toppers, or decorative tiles featuring these elegant cake designs. The high resolution is particularly important here, as sublimation requires detailed source files to produce sharp, vibrant prints on physical items.
When working with these assets, always consider the context of their final use. For print materials like posters or flyers, ensure your document’s color mode is set to CMYK to best predict the output. For digital use, RGB is standard. Pay attention to scale; a graphic that looks perfect on a business card might need to be a different size when used as a background element on a website. Taking a moment to test the asset in your specific design environment will ensure the best possible result.
Choosing and Pairing with Typography
The visual impact of a design isn’t just about the imagery; it’s a conversation between graphics and text. A delicate, detailed wedding cake illustration pairs beautifully with certain typefaces. A classic serif font can enhance a traditional, elegant feel, while a modern sans-serif font can create a clean, contemporary contrast. Script fonts are a natural companion, echoing the flowing lines of frosting and floral decorations.
The key is to not let the typography compete with the clipart for attention. If the cake illustration is the hero of the design, the text should support it—perhaps in a lighter weight or a more neutral color. Testing different font pairings is a crucial step. Overlay your chosen text on the illustration at the intended size to check for readability. The transparent background of these PNGs makes this process straightforward, allowing you to see exactly how the elements interact.
